Half of BAME students harassed at Glasgow University, report shows

Vice-chancellor apologises to staff and students who have experienced racism on campus

A report into racism at the University of Glasgow has found half of black and minority ethnic students surveyed have been harassed more than twice since beginning their studies.

The university’s vice-chancellor, Prof Sir Anton Muscatelli, apologised “unreservedly” to staff and students who have experienced racism on campus.
